#95bf31 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95bf31 is composed of 58.4% red, 74.9%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.3%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 77.7 degrees, a saturation of 59.2% and a lightness of 47.1%. #95bf31 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ff62 with #2b7f00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#95bf31

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030401 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#95bf31

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7e72 is the less saturated color, while #a8ed03 is the most saturated one.
